The Advanced Certificate in Cloud Computing Strategies for Peacebuilding equips participants with the knowledge and skills to leverage cloud technologies for conflict resolution and sustainable peace. This program directly addresses the growing need for effective, scalable, and secure technological solutions in the peacebuilding sector.
Learning outcomes include mastering cloud platforms like AWS and Azure, designing secure cloud-based systems for data management and collaboration, and implementing cloud solutions for humanitarian aid and disaster response. Participants will also develop project management skills specific to the challenges of technology deployment in fragile contexts.
The certificate program typically spans 12 weeks, delivered through a blended learning approach combining online modules, hands-on labs, and interactive workshops. The flexible format caters to professionals already working in the field, allowing for continued professional development without significant disruption.
